Mark Scanlon

Mark Scanlon Email and Phone Number

Principal Software Engineer @ Raytheon
Merrimack, NH, US
Mark Scanlon's Location
Merrimack, New Hampshire, United States, United States
Mark Scanlon's Contact Details

Mark Scanlon personal email

n/a

Mark Scanlon phone numbers

About Mark Scanlon

Experienced Principal Member Of Technical Staff with a demonstrated history of working in the information technology and services industry. Skilled in Scalability, Enterprise Software, Enterprise Architecture, Agile Methodologies, and Middleware. Strong engineering professional with a MS focused in Computer Science from Fairleigh Dickinson University-Metropolitan Campus. Experienced in test automation for Oracle Cloud services provisioning, monitoring, High Availability deployment and systems recovery, with a demonstrated history of working in the Cloud Computing technology and services industry. Strong technical skills in Object Oriented Analysis, Object Oriented Design and Object Oriented Programming with Java and C++, Oracle 12c relational database management systems with use of SQL, Unix Shell Script and Python, superior trouble-shooting and problem-solving skills, excellent team player, excellent multi-tasking and organizational aptitudes.Core competencies include Oracl Public Cloud Machine (OPCM), Oracle Cloud at Customer (OCC), Oracle Cloud Infrastructure (OCI), IaaS, PaaS, SaaS, Private Cloud, Cloud Native, Cloud Infrastructure, Cloud Services, Cloud Portal, Agile, Jira, Confluence, SCRUM, HA and high availability, Oracle DB, Java Platform, Java EE, JSON, REST, TCP/IP, ANT, Maven, SQL, XML, Python, Docker, Unix, Linux, Junit, TestNG, computing systems, software architecture, data structures, algorithms, Release management, Open Source Projects, Strategic Planning & Execution, Project Management, Product lifecycle, Team management, Team lead, Quality Assurance, Architect, Designer, Developer.

Mark Scanlon's Current Company Details
Raytheon

Raytheon

View
Principal Software Engineer
Merrimack, NH, US
Mark Scanlon Work Experience Details
  • Raytheon
    Principal Software Engineer
    Raytheon
    Merrimack, Nh, Us
  • Raytheon
    Principal Software Engineer
    Raytheon Jun 2019 - Present
    Arlington, Va, Us
  • Oracle Corporation
    Principle Member Of Technical Staff
    Oracle Corporation Jun 2008 - Mar 2019
    Austin, Texas, Us
    Developed Oracle Publice Cloud Machine (OPCM) rack validation test harness and suite to assure confidence in the state of the Oracle Cloud Machine rack.Developed Docker based Test System for OPCM testing that included docker repository setup, base test docker images, tools to create tests, execute tests, and manage docker images/processes.Test lead for OPCM Install at Factory project, to reduce customer site install time. Developed test framework for the latest OPCM installation tool called EOS. Test Framework has the ability to execute EOS commands using python and EOS CLI. OPCM Customer Support, triaged customer rack issues.Reimage/built and upgraded OPCM racks. Debugged and resolved rack build issues when encountered. Trained IDC team to reimage, build, and debug OPCM racks.Technical lead for Oracle Coherence, developed tests and strategies, maven based test patterns with Oracle Bedrock infrastructure. Migrated storage access authorizer, persistence, and federated cache tests to Oracle Tools Bedrock. Technical leader for the Exalogic test team, provided cloud environment to the test team, investigated complex issues, direction of cloud provisioning, provided technical support for test team members and engineers outside test team. Developed Exalogic infrastructure to install and test the Nimbula management system using the CLI, REST API, and python to create and manage customers, accounts, users, groups, orchestrations, vServers, and manage vServer lifecycle.Developed Data driven Exalogic infrastructure using ant, java, Nimbula (IAAS) CLI/HTTP REST API, Selenium, expect, and shell that performs: complete cleanup/rebuild of all hardware components on an Exalogic rack. Developed Xen based infrastructure and tools to create and configure vServers on Exalogic hardware racks using ant, java, expect and shell scripting.Managed migration of more than 100,000 legacy tests to new infrastructure include creating guidelines and tools.
  • Bea Systems
    Engineering Manager
    Bea Systems Sep 1997 - Apr 2011
    Us
    WLS Virtualization – Planned and implemented WLS Virtualization test program including staffing, infrastructure, results reporting, test development, and release criteria. Releases included WLS-VE 1.0/1.1 and tech preview. Ramped up project from a development, QA, infrastructure, and release management perspective. Managed Beta site visits, site feedback, and site support.WLS Security – Planned/managed test development for new WLS security functionality: SAML2, File Based provider, RDBMS provider, Web Services Security, SSL, Encryption/Decryption, ACLs, entitlements, LDAP support, NT authentication, nCipher and Eracom JCE providers. WLS Security Vulnerability Project, created tests for known vulnerabilities across all versions/patches of WLS to ensure all reported vulnerabilities do not surface in future WLS releases and patches.Security Advisories Red Team - Reviewed/classified vulnerability issues, drove product fixes, wrote advisory text, and issued customer advisories. Core Engine – Planned/managed security test program from product requirement. Delivered testing for all new functionality need by consuming product teams. Common Security Service (CSS) – plugable security service, developed and implemented a CSS acceptance process.Release Management – Organized and presented data at project readiness reviews for LOC 1.0, WLS-VE 1.0 and WLS-VE 1.1. This included results reporting, defect trend analysis, assessing compliance with release criteria, and identifying remaining work prior to releasing a product. Provided input into the WLS readiness review and presented data for WLS Security.Managed the Burlington lab and lab team. Developed, execute and managed the WLS BEA Business Continuity Plan. Planned and executed the lab moves from Liberty Corner, San Francisco, and Burlington to a localized site in Reno, NV. Planned and executed the Capital and Expense Budget across all sites. Planned lab space, power, and networking for all lab site.
  • Progress Software
    Senior Software Engineer
    Progress Software Sep 1994 - Sep 1997
    Burlington, Massachusetts, Us
    Developer V2.0 and V3.0 WebSpeed Backend Group. Wrote code to implement Account and Process security (NT), Web Server internal commands (NT and UNIXs), Web Server/Progress Broker network messaging (NT and UNIXs). All code developed for use with MS IIS, Netscape, and CGI compliant Web Servers.Project Manager/Developer Progress releases on Windows NT for Intel and Alpha architectures. Responsible for planning Windows NT releases, developing and maintaining Windows NT specific code, building and testing Progress on Alpha/Intel architectures. Code responsibilities included enabling Progress as a service, adding NT performance monitor counters, control panel applet and Progress configuration tool, enabling installation of multiple versions of Progress, event logging, installation tailoring, and registry entry redesign. Other Windows NT projects included porting, building, and testing Progress on Windows NT for the Power PC architecture. Developer for Progress releases on Windows, Core GUI/Character cell development and maintenance; releases for VMS on the VAX and Alpha architectures, maintenance of UI, 4GL tools, database server, networking layer (TCP/IP & DECnet); Progress releases for Digital Unix on the Alpha architecture, porting and maintenance of Oracle dataserver.
  • Digital Equipment Corporation
    Senior Software Engineer
    Digital Equipment Corporation Aug 1988 - Sep 1994
    Houston, Texas, Us
    Developed prototype for managing VMS queues from an MS Windows system. Interface developed using MFC and the MSVC development environment. Developed and maintained code for the VMS AXP and VAX display servers responsible for Memory Management, Screen Saver, X protocol, C2 Security, Keyboard, XPG4 compliance, display server startup. Project leader of the OpenVMS AXP Utilities group responsible for 6 engineers during the V1.5 and V6.1 releases. Responsible for bringing all VMS AXP utilities to VMS VAX 6.1 parity with technical responsibilities for developing and maintaining code for VMS utilities. Ported and maintained VMS AXP utilities including Job Controller, VMS Mail, Print Symbiont, Operator Communication, Audit Server, and SYSMAN during OpenVMS AXP V1.0 release. Responsible for DECwindows Test Lab and development cluster. Developed Motif based tools to automate software installations, test setup and execution.

Mark Scanlon Skills

Middleware Weblogic Software Engineering Web Services Soa Distributed Systems Java Enterprise Edition Ant Enterprise Architecture Scalability Unix Esb Agile Methodologies Enterprise Software Service Oriented Architecture Java Cloud Computing

Mark Scanlon Education Details

  • Fairleigh Dickinson University-Metropolitan Campus
    Fairleigh Dickinson University-Metropolitan Campus
    Computer Science
  • Northeastern University
    Northeastern University
    Engineering

Frequently Asked Questions about Mark Scanlon

What company does Mark Scanlon work for?

Mark Scanlon works for Raytheon

What is Mark Scanlon's role at the current company?

Mark Scanlon's current role is Principal Software Engineer.

What is Mark Scanlon's email address?

Mark Scanlon's email address is ma****@****ast.net

What is Mark Scanlon's direct phone number?

Mark Scanlon's direct phone number is +160373*****

What schools did Mark Scanlon attend?

Mark Scanlon attended Fairleigh Dickinson University-Metropolitan Campus, Northeastern University.

What skills is Mark Scanlon known for?

Mark Scanlon has skills like Middleware, Weblogic, Software Engineering, Web Services, Soa, Distributed Systems, Java Enterprise Edition, Ant, Enterprise Architecture, Scalability, Unix, Esb.

Free Chrome Extension

Find emails, phones & company data instantly

Find verified emails from LinkedIn profiles
Get direct phone numbers & mobile contacts
Access company data & employee information
Works directly on LinkedIn - no copy/paste needed
Get Chrome Extension - Free

Download 750 million emails and 100 million phone numbers

Access emails and phone numbers of over 750 million business users. Instantly download verified profiles using 20+ filters, including location, job title, company, function, and industry.